OpenAI has introduced a major update to its ChatGPT API, providing developers with more control over the chatbot’s File Search system. With the latest update, OpenAI empowers developers with enhanced control over ChatGPT API’s file search, improving the accuracy and relevance of AI-generated responses. This enhancement allows for greater customization and accuracy in AI responses, particularly useful for specific use cases within companies and applications.
Unlike the consumer-facing versions of ChatGPT on the web and mobile apps, which are pre-configured for general use, the API version is often integrated into specialized tools and applications. These specific use cases require precise and reliable AI responses. Previously, developers using the ChatGPT API did not have the capability to fine-tune the system for these particular needs. The new update addresses this gap, offering developers the ability to customize the chatbot’s behavior to better suit their requirements.
Inspecting and Adjusting AI Responses
The update introduces enhancements to the File Search tool in the Assistant API, a key feature used to generate responses based on user queries. OpenAI empowers developers with enhanced control over ChatGPT API’s file search by enabling them to inspect and adjust the AI’s response retrieval process. Developers now have the ability to inspect the AI’s selected responses. This means they can review how the AI chooses information and gain insights into its decision-making process. This feature provides a clearer understanding of how the AI operates and allows for adjustments to improve response quality.
Additionally, the update includes new settings for the result ranker, the mechanism that determines how the AI prioritizes information when generating responses. By adjusting the ranking between 0.0 and 1.0, developers can control which information the AI emphasizes and which it ignores. This allows for more relevant and precise outputs tailored to the specific needs of the application.
Empowering Developers with Better Tools
OpenAI’s latest update highlights its commitment to empowering developers with tools that enhance the integration and utility of ChatGPT in various applications. By improving control over the File Search system, OpenAI is enabling developers to create more accurate, reliable, and customized AI-powered solutions.
This update follows recent news of OpenAI’s plans to launch a new AI model, dubbed “Strawberry,” which aims to enhance ChatGPT’s mathematical and logical reasoning capabilities.
Changes Announced on Social Media
The improvements to the ChatGPT API were announced last week on X (formerly known as Twitter). OpenAI detailed that the upgrade focuses on providing developers with the ability to check the responses chosen by the chatbot and make further adjustments as necessary.
The API is distinct from the general-use ChatGPT web and app interfaces. While the public version is optimized by OpenAI for a broad range of uses, the API version often serves a single, specific function within a company’s internal tools or applications. For these specialized tasks, the AI must deliver high-quality, error-free responses.
Benefits of Enhanced Control
Through this update, OpenAI empowers developers with enhanced control over ChatGPT API’s file search, giving them the ability to influence which information the AI prioritizes. With this new level of control, developers can ensure the AI’s responses are more aligned with their specific needs, improving both the accuracy and relevance of the outputs. The ability to inspect and adjust the File Search responses provides a significant advantage, allowing developers to refine the AI’s behavior continually.
The announcement also hints at future advancements, including the launch of “Strawberry,” a new AI model aimed at enhancing the logical and mathematical capabilities of ChatGPT. By providing developers with these enhanced tools, OpenAI continues to expand the possibilities for integrating ChatGPT into a wide range of applications, from customer service bots to complex data analysis tools.
By allowing developers to inspect the AI’s decision-making process, OpenAI provides greater transparency into how the AI works, which can help developers understand and trust the technology more.